Summary of the Norwegian Driver's License System
Norway has a structured system for issuing chauffeur's licenses, governed by the Norwegian Public Roads Administration (Statens vegvesen). The country utilizes a tiered licensing system that classifies licenses based upon lorry types and motorist proficiency.

Acquiring a motorist's license in Norway generally involves numerous key steps. Here's an in-depth breakdown of what aspiring drivers require to do:

Eligibility Check
Applicants must meet minimum age requirements.A valid identification document is needed (passport or national ID).
Obtain a Learner's Permit
Before obtaining a student's permit, candidates must pass a vision test.The student's permit enables new drivers to practice driving under the guidance of a certified adult.
Driving School
While not necessary, participating in a driving school is advised.Professional trainers can supply essential understanding about traffic laws and practical driving skills.
Theoretical Exam
Applicants must pass a theory examination covering traffic policies, road signs, and safe driving practices.
Practical Exam
After successfully passing the theory exam, candidates can take the practical driving test.The test assesses a driver's ability to manage a vehicle and follow traffic guidelines.
License Issuance

New drivers in Norway may deal with some unique obstacles during the application procedure. These can consist of:
Language Barrier: For non-Norwegian speakers, the theory exam might provide difficulties as it is mostly offered in Norwegian. Nevertheless, some regions offer examinations in English.High Cost of Training: Driving school costs can be expensive, straining spending plans for numerous hopeful drivers.Weather: Norway's weather condition can become harsh, especially in winter. Can I drive in Norway with a foreign driver's license?
Yes, foreign visitors can drive with a valid chauffeur's license from their home nation for up to 90 days. After this duration, it is a good idea to look for a Norwegian chauffeur's license.
What if I already have a driver's license from another EU country?
If your license is from an EU/EEA country, you can utilize it in Norway without converting it. You can drive as long as it stands.
How long does it take to get a motorist's license in Norway?
The time frame differs, however candidates can anticipate the process to take anywhere from a couple of weeks to a number of months, depending on the person's readiness for tests.
Exist any exceptions to the driving age?
Usually, the age requirements are strict, but there might be unique provisions for people with impairments.
What occurs if I stop working an exam?
Candidates can retake the tests, however each attempt sustains an extra cost. It is encouraged to invest more time studying and practicing to ensure success in subsequent attempts.
